436 admitted patients are waiting for beds across the country
Some 28 people are on trolleys in Naas General Hospital, according to Thursday's INMO Trolley watch figures.
436 admitted patients are waiting for beds across the country today.
331 patients are waiting in the emergency department, while 105 are in wards elsewhere in the hospital.
The University Hospital Limerick is the worst affected with 85 patients on trolleys.
